研究了终轧温度对超低碳Ti-IF钢的组织性能和连续退火板织构的影响.试验采用810℃,850℃,890℃和910℃4种不同终轧温度.结果表明,终轧温度直接影响退火试样的组织性能和织构特征.在810℃和910℃低温终轧时,退火组织较均匀,力学性能较好,退火后有利织构ND//{111}显著增强,r值较高.而在850℃和890℃终轧温度下轧制时,其退火板显微组织不是很均匀,性能和织构特征都相对较差.
